✦ Synopsis


For each nonempty binary word w = c1c2 β€’ β€’ β€’ cq, where ci ∈ {0; 1}, the nonnegative integer

Using these objects, we obtain equivalent conditions for a binary word to be an -word (respectively, a power of an -word). For instance, we prove that the following statements are equivalent for any binary word w with |w| ΒΏ 2: (a) w is an -word, (b) (w) = |w| -1, (c) w is a cyclic balanced primitive word, (d) M ([w]) is a set of |w| consecutive positive integers, (e) N (w) is a set of |w| consecutive integers and 0 ∈ N (w), (f) w is primitive and [w] βŠ‚ St.
